Overview
Card Copy enables users to scan both sides of a wallet-sized card; i.e., insurance card, driver's license, etc., and then select from three output options:
Print them on one-page.
Email them as a TIFF, PDF, or JPEG file.
NOTE: Tagged Image File Format (TIFF), Portable Document Format (PDF), and Joint Photographic Experts Group (JPEG) are the available file format options.
Save them to a Network Shared folder.

When choosing Email and/or Network Share as output options, the output will be a two-page file as opposed to a one-page file when choosing the print option.
Functioning as designed
The Card Copy Solution is functioning as designed. The output is expected to be a two-page file when selecting email and/or network share as output options. This applies to PDF and TIFF file formats. While the JPEG file format will produce two separate files.
